Description |
Cancer stem cells (CSCs) refer to a group of stem cell like cells in tumor. However, how CSCs maintain their self-renewal, high invasion and radio/chemo-therapy resistance capacities is still unclear. In this study, we compared CSCs and non-CSCs with respect to transcriptome, DNA methylome and the distribution of two histone modifications, H3K4me2 and H3K27me3, the latter two used as proxies for active and inactive chromatin, respectively, to investigate this mechanism. |
